Administração do Sistema é um ramo da Tecnologia da Informação que lida com a operação confiável de servidores e sistemas de computador multiusuário. Uma pessoa que é responsável pela operação confiável do sistema de computador multiusuário e servidor é chamada Administrador do sistema.
Um administrador de sistema cuja área de especialização é Linux é chamado de administrador de sistema Linux. Uma função típica de administrador de sistema Linux pode variar em um grande aspecto de coisas que podem incluir, mas não se restringem a - manutenção de hardware, manutenção de sistema, administração de usuário, Administração de rede, desempenho do sistema, monitoramento de utilização de recursos, backup, garantia de segurança, sistema de atualização, políticas de implementação, documentação, instalação de aplicativos e blah, blah, bla…
Existe um Citar na área de Tecnologia da Informação - “Um programador é conhecido quando ele / ela faz algo bom, enquanto um administrador é conhecido quando ele / ela faz algo ruim
. ” É sempre bom ser um administrador desconhecido do que um administrador conhecido. Por quê? porque se você é conhecido, isso significa que sua configuração não funciona como deveria e você é frequentemente chamado para obter assistência e conserto.Existem três regras que todo administrador de sistema deve seguir e nunca deve quebrar.
Por que fazer backup de tudo? Bem, você nunca sabe quando o servidor ou um sistema de arquivos pode começar a agir de forma estranha ou a unidade de armazenamento pode simplesmente entrar em colapso. Você deve ter backup de tudo para que, se algo der errado, você não tenha que suar muito, apenas restaure.
Se você é um verdadeiro administrador Linux e entende o sistema Linux, você sabe que obtém um poder imenso ao usar a linha de comando. Ao usar a linha de comando, você tem acesso direto às chamadas do sistema. A maior parte do administrador trabalha em um servidor sem interface (sem interface gráfica do usuário) e, em seguida, o Linux Command Line é seu único amigo e, lembre-se, é mais poderoso do que você imagina.
Automatizar tarefa, mas por quê? bem, um administrador no primeiro ponto é preguiçoso e deseja executar várias tarefas assistidas como backup automaticamente. Um Administrador Inteligente gostaria de automatizar todo o seu trabalho usando algum tipo de script para que ele não precise intervir todas as vezes. Ele iria agendar backup, log e todas as outras coisas possíveis. Conforme você sobe nos níveis de Administração do Sistema, você precisa de scripts não apenas para automatizar a tarefa, mas também para examinar os arquivos de configuração e outros. Shell Scripting é um programa de computador que pode ser executado em UNIX / Linux Shell.
O Shell Scripting (script bash) A linguagem é fácil e divertida. Se você conhece qualquer outra Linguagem de Programação, provavelmente entenderá a maioria dos Shell Scripts e poderá começar a escrever o seu próprio muito em breve. Mesmo que você não tenha conhecimento de nenhuma linguagem de programação, aprender Scripting não será difícil.
Existem outras linguagens de script como Python, Perl, Ruby etc, que fornecem mais funções e ajudam a atingir o resultado facilmente. Mas se você for novato e quiser começar a partir do script de shell.
Já postamos uma série de artigos fáceis de entender sobre scripts de shell que você pode encontrar no link abaixo.
Estenderemos esta série muito em breve, antes disso compilamos uma lista de 4 livros sobre Shell Scripting. O download desses livros é gratuito e o ajudarão a orientar suas habilidades de script de shell. Não importa se você é experiente ou novato, você deve ter esses documentos úteis com você se estiver no campo do Linux.
Este livro contém um total de 12 capítulos distribuídos em 165 páginas. Este livro foi escrito por Machtelt Garrels. Este livro é obrigatório para qualquer pessoa que trabalhe com UNIX e ambientes semelhantes. Se você é um administrador do sistema e deseja tornar sua vida mais fácil, este recurso é para você. Se você for um usuário Linux experiente, este livro tem como objetivo fornecer uma visão geral do sistema. Os documentos são muito encorajadores e irão ajudá-lo a escrever seus próprios scripts. A lista detalhada e ampla de tópicos cobertos em uma linguagem fácil de entender é outro ponto positivo deste guia.
Download - Guia Bash para Iniciantes
Este livro contém 38 capítulos e 901 páginas. Ter uma descrição detalhada de tudo o que você pode precisar aprender ainda em uma linguagem que seja fácil de entender. Este livro foi escrito por Mendel Cooper e contém muitos exemplos práticos. O tutorial no livro assume que você não tem nenhum conhecimento prévio de script e programação, mas progride rapidamente para o nível intermediário e avançado de instrução. A descrição detalhada no livro o torna um guia de auto-estudo.
Download - Guia de script Bash avançado
Este livro foi escrito por Steve Parker. Embora você não possa baixar este livro totalmente de graça, as primeiras 40 páginas são gratuitas. Basta saber o que o livro contém. Pessoalmente, sou um admirador de Steve por este maravilhoso guia. Suas habilidades e estilo de escrita são incríveis. Muitos exemplos práticos, teoria fácil de entender e seu estilo de apresentação adiciona à lista. O livro original é volumoso. Você pode baixar o guia de 40 páginas para aprender e ver se consegue contornar os scripts.
Download - Shell Scripting: Expert Recipes para Linux
Este livro contém um total de 9 capítulos distribuídos em 40 páginas. Este livro foi escrito por Shantanu Tushar que é um usuário GNU / Linux desde seus primeiros dias. Este guia contém uma combinação equilibrada de teoria e prática. Não quero que você perca o interesse por este guia de 40 páginas, que pode ser o Salvador de sua vida. Baixe e veja como isso é útil para você.
Download - Livro de receitas de scripts do Linux Shell, segunda edição
Para baixar qualquer livro de nosso site parceiro, você precisa preencher um pequeno formulário. Todas as suas informações estão seguras com nosso site parceiro e não SPAM vocês. Até nós odiamos SPAM. Preencha o formulário com informações relevantes para que possa receber notificações e informações de tempos em tempos. Você pode optar por não receber qualquer informação. Você só precisa se registrar uma vez e você pode baixar qualquer livro quantas vezes quiser e de graça.
Possui muitos livros em diferentes domínios e ao se cadastrar você terá o direito de baixar toda a biblioteca e escolher o que quiser em sua biblioteca. Os livros de script de shell acima trarão uma grande mudança em suas habilidades e o levarão ao próximo nível. Então, o que você está esperando? Quer uma carreira no Linux, quer renovar suas habilidades, aprender algo novo e interessante, Baixe os livros, divirta-se!
O outro lado da história ...
Você sabe disso Tecmint é uma empresa totalmente sem fins lucrativos e para cada download que você faz tradepub pague-nos uma quantia muito pequena, o que é essencial para pagarmos nossas despesas de largura de banda e hospedagem. Portanto, se você baixar um livro, ele o ajudará a aprimorar seus conhecimentos e habilidades, assim como você estará contribuindo para nos tornar vivos e continuar a atendê-lo.
É tudo por agora. Gostaríamos de saber quais livros você baixou. O que você estava esperando e o que você ganha. Conte-nos sua experiência e nós tentaremos nosso melhor para melhorar sua experiência e nosso serviço. Fique frio, fique ligado. Kudos!